
The third instalment of “The Number 1 Rugby League Management Game”. The biggest leagues and competitions. Take full control of managing your own Rugby League club. Training schedules, coaches, physios, scouting, finances, sponsors and more. MUCH MORE!

As an ex-player of rugby league, I was super excited to find this game. I was not disappointed. The game is excellent in managing to capture the best parts of the real game and transfer it into a management style game. The GUI is well designed making it easy to navigate. Player detailing and the graphics are much improved from the last iteration. Yes, there are still one or two little quirks in the game, but nothing that is a fun spoiler. All in all, if you love Rugby League, or want to learn about the game, Give this game a try (no pun, honest!) you won't be disappointed. Now with 2021 Data, what is there not to love?

Bit of a shame really. It's great that all the NRL players are licensed, however, they may as well not be as the player ratings are inconsistent and not reflective of the NRL at all. For instance, Cody Walker is the highest rated goal kicker in the Rabbitohs team despite not kicking goals for the team once this season. The transfer market is also really broken with players on 5+ year contracts, a salary cap of ~$4 million and contract values of around ~$70k. Instead most contracts run for 1-3 years, the salary cap is $9.1 million and contract values can range from the low 100k to 1m in some rare cases. The game also has a transfer fee mechanic which forms the basis of most contract negotiations. Comparatively, transfers fees are rarely paid in the NRL in real life and instead, players are simply signed when their current contracts are up for expiry. There have been some good improvements on RLTM2018, particularly with tactics and the 3d models look a bit nicer but that's about it. Is ok if you want a basic rugby league sim with player names, but overall not recommended for someone who wants a game consistent with the NRL. Would request a refund if I had not already played more than 2 hours.
This game is great for those who love rugby league. The ability to control matches with ad-lib moves is great, the interface is very user friendly and the use of some player photos is an excellent addition. The player rankings are realistic and take into consideration many skills and attributes of rugby league players. The only thing missing that would make the game 'out of this world' is match commentary, but I'm aware this is a big ask.
